October 25, 2008 Contact: Mike Wajerski, SID Foresters Split Pair of Five-Set Conference Matches at Home over the Weekend
Senior Ashley Cretacci (Mundelein, Ill./Mundelein) recorded a match-high 15 kills on Friday and added 19 digs and three blocks. Sophomore Deena Blanchard (Sparta, Mich./Sparta) led the Foresters with 20 assists and chipped in with 11 digs. Senior Lisa Sturgill (Sheboygan, Wis./Sheboygan South) led all players in the match with 39 digs and freshman Emily Seaman (Racine, Wis./St. Catherine's) added a dozen. Cretacci led Lake Forest again with 13 kills and added three more blocks against Monmouth. Junior Nicole Leonard was next on the squad with 10 kills and she finished with a .400 hitting percentage and 14 digs. Blanchard and senior Ashleigh Martinez (Chula Vista, Calif./Hilltop) recorded a team-high 17 assists apiece and Blanchard added four aces. Sturgill recorded 32 digs and three aces and Seaman added another 10 digs. Sophomore Mandi Mulliner (Elmhurst, Ill./York) led the team with six blocks. The Foresters have two more matches, both against fellow MWC teams, left on their regular season schedule. Lake Forest will play at Knox College Tuesday night (October 28) at 7:00 before hosting Ripon College Saturday (November 1) at 1:00 p.m. Live video webcasts of both matches will be available at www.midwestconference.tv.
